At the same time, there are some things that you can do to prevent cataracts from appearing in the first place.  Following are some simple, tried and proven cataract prevention tips you may want to consider.

Have Regular Eye Examinations

We offer regular eye examinations and encourage you to have your eyes checked at least once a year.  More frequent eye examinations may be necessary if an eye condition runs in your family and/or you have diabetes.  Frequent examinations enable us to detect eye problems such as cataracts before they become serious.

Wear Sunglasses

It is important to wear sunglasses when going out in the sun, as UV rays are known to cause cataracts.  Be sure the glasses you purchase block UVB rays, as these cause the greatest amount of eye damage.

Eat Right

The foods you eat will have an impact not just on your overall health but also your vision.  A diet rich in fruits and vegetables contain antioxidants that help your vision remain clear and problem-free.  It is important to note, however, that taking antioxidants in pill form has not been proven to have the same effect on your eyes as eating antioxidant-rich foods.

Avoid Smoking and Drinking Alcohol

Drinking alcohol in moderation will not cause eye problems; however, drinking too much has been known to cause glaucoma.  Smoking also causes vision problems (as well as a host of other health problems), so it may be wise to consider quitting smoking as soon as possible.
